He's been looking for a girl for about a month now, so I'm thinking that might have something to do with it. He had been refusing (or so I thought) because he wouldn't touch any of the jumbo mice I had offered him. He would eat some stray pinkies I had around for my hognose. But last time the pet store had small mice, and he ate 2 of them without problem. He is still cruising the tank looking for a girl, but I can tell he is slowing down his searches.

I'm sure his temps are fine. I'm in north Florida and we keep the AC set to 78 most of the day, plus he has a heating pad in the corner, just in case he needs something warmer. If anything, the tank is on the warm side. One day we set the AC to 81 and found him soaking in his bowl. After we dropped it back down to 78, he went back to his hide, so if anything, too warm is somewhere between 78 and 81, which means we're keeping him on the warm end of the spectrum.
